Costs of Home Health Care in Mansfield

The cost of home health care in Mansfield, TX, generally ranges from $22 to $35 per hour, depending on the type of services required and the provider. Rates may vary based on the complexity of care needed, including skilled nursing, physical therapy, or personal care services. These costs are competitive with the broader Dallas-Fort Worth area but can be influenced by individual service providers and the level of care.

Lipet Home Care is a Medicare-certified home health agency based on East Randol Mill Road in Arlington, serving seniors and adults in the greater Arlington and mid-cities area of North Texas. The agency provides skilled nursing visits, physical and speech therapy, home health aide support, and wound care for clients who need medical care at home. Medicare, Medicaid, private insurance, and private pay are accepted, and some clients also receive services through Veterans Affairs programs. Families describe the care as helpful with daily needs like housekeeping, meals, mobility, and companionship for loved ones who wish to remain safely at home.

Hospice Healthcare Network is a non-profit hospice provider serving the Dallas-Fort Worth area, including Pantego, TX. They offer skilled nursing, symptom management, spiritual care, bereavement support, and caregiver training to support patients and families during end-of-life care. The organization accepts Medicare and focuses on personalized hospice care with a peaceful environment designed for reflection. Families can expect a provider with a strong reputation for compassionate, community-centered care and specialized hospice services.
